I've been doing the low carb diet first week lose 8 pounds. I did limit my carb 22-25 a day. I lost much slower after the first week. You can make low carb diet work very easily. You can eat as many meats, eggs, cheese,many non starchy vegetable. It may take a little more planning to follow the low carb diet. It is really a great way to lose weight. But if you go off the diet you will gain the weight back slowly. The way that I have kept my weight off is by maintain low carb during the week but on the weekend I eat higher carb. I eat what I want on the weekend as long as I maintain my weight. But if starting gaining then I go back to 25 carb or less everyday. Good luck on this low carb diet I've had more success with this diet than any other.

Eating slow carbs is much healthier- brown rice, whole grains, oatmeal, etc. than not eating any carbs at all. Even Atkins says to eat carbs, just complex ones rather than simple ones.
For hunger,try eating some cheese, nuts, boiled eggs, lunch meat, beans. For sweet cravings, try an orange or an apple dipped in peanut butter
